Output cb8a54250234061b6fb1f75f424da6a71abcb73fdaf6f30394283afdf37d0107:2

value
310698986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24d9413e7e5e5a8b1b18a20ef66141e6eff61074 OP_EQUAL
address
MBFzpU7t69ESYdi2sManTmZtvgRCANFGxy
transaction
cb8a54250234061b6fb1f75f424da6a71abcb73fdaf6f30394283afdf37d0107
spent
true